Solubilities of 4′,5,7-Triacetoxyflavanone in Fourteen Organic Solvents at Different Temperatures

solubilities of 4′,5,7-triacetoxyflavanone in eight
different alcohols, 2-methoxyethanol, 2-propoxyethanol, 2-butoxyethanol,
ethyl acetate, tetrahydrofuran, and acetone have been measured with
an HPLC (high-performance liquid chromatography) analysis method at
the experimental temperature from 278.2 to 318.2 K. The solubilities
of 4′,5,7-triacetoxyflavanone in selected solvents increase
with an increasing of temperature. The solubilities of 4′,5,7-triacetoxyflavanone
were correlated with the modified Apelblat equation and universal
quasichemical (UNIQUAC) equation, respectively. The correlated solubilities
were in good accordance with the measured data at the experimental
temperature. Furthermore, the crystal habits of 4′,5,7-triacetoxyflavanone
in selected solvents were studied in this work.
